## Runbook: Account Recovery — Admin Bulk Edits

Scope: the Hollenbeck admin table. Bulk edits to user rows can lock accounts if the status column is mass-set incorrectly. Recovery steps: identify affected rows via the change log, revert with the bulk-undo action, then re-enable login flags one batch at a time. Never bulk-edit more than 500 rows without a second reviewer. If the admin console itself is locked out, unlock it with the recovery passphrase listed below.

vault phrase of yaguf-hahaf = druath-holix

# Service Accounts: String Extraction

The `extract-i18n` script pulls translatable strings from all Bramblewick repos and pushes them to the Glossa service. It runs under the `i18n-extractor` service account. Do not run it under your personal account; Glossa rate-limits individual users aggressively. The account has write access to the staging catalog only. Set the token in your shell before invoking the script. The current staging token is below.

API key for kahap-kafog: zpat15_6qzxZ7YR8aDwjmp

## v3.8.1 — Key Rotation

Rotated the signing key for the fan-out backpressure release of Hushwire. Old key revoked after the v3.8.0 artifacts were re-verified. Consumers must update their trust bundle before pulling v3.8.1; throttle-config payloads signed with the old key will fail validation. New key for reviewer verification:

signing key of tafop-fawig = bky4_Mmvt